Jitsi

Jitsi

Jitsi (previously SIP Communicator) is an excellent open-source Line2 alternative for those prioritizing security and flexibility. It offers audio/video calls and chat with full encryption, supporting protocols like SIP and XMPP/Jabber. Available across multiple platforms including Mac, Windows, Linux, Web, Android, and iPhone, Jitsi is ideal for secure video conferencing, screen sharing, and group chat, without requiring downloads or installations for browser-based use. Its focus on privacy and support for multiple protocols make it a versatile choice.

Google Voice

Google Voice

For a free and convenient Line2 alternative, Google Voice stands out. It provides a personal or business online phone number with free US long-distance calls. Available on Web, Android, and iPhone, Google Voice offers features such as call forwarding, dedicated phone number, group chat, and voicemail transcription. It's an excellent choice for those seeking a straightforward and cost-effective secondary number solution.

MicroSIP

MicroSIP

MicroSIP is a free, open-source, and portable SIP softphone specifically for Windows. If your main requirement is a lightweight SIP client for high-quality VoIP calls, MicroSIP is an excellent Line2 alternative. It supports P2P calls and calls to regular telephones, offering crisp audio and video calling capabilities in a compact package.
